Machine Gun Kelly claims he was close to snagging a part in Ryan Cooler’s acclaimed movie Sinners — there was just one major issue he says he couldn’t get over.

“Like Sinners, I was supposed to be in that,” the singer said on the Thursday, July 31, episode of The Pat McAfee Show. “The vampire, they had me set up to do the audition — it’s the one that’s in the house, so he’s the second vampire, the one that the guy comes and eats the family. In the audition, he has to say the ‘n-word’ and I wouldn’t do it.”

He continued, “I have a lot of aspirations to be in movies, it just hasn’t panned out that way.”

Kelly added that when it comes to being featured in any future movies, he’s “on universal timing,” adding that in the end, “It’ll align. The angels will put something in the works.”

He concluded, “There’s been plenty of movies that come out that I was like, ah, I was supposed to be in that, or I did auditions for that.”

The singer also shared that the character in question was Bert, a KKK member who is turned into a vampire. The role ultimately went to Peter Dreimanis.

Kelly welcomed his first daughter Saga Blade with ex Megan Fox in March 2025 (and is also a dad to Casie, who he shares with ex Emma Cannon). The pair have not publicly posted photos of the baby’s face, but in May, Kelly shared a series of photos via Instagram that featured one of Saga Blade’s hands.

“My baby and my oldest daughter [Casie] is my most important thing,” MGK said on the red carpet at the American Music Awards on May 26. “She is feeling sick today so I’m just going to walk the carpet and go back and give my baby some love. I’m a dad, man. And blessings come with your children so the more you give to them they also fill your soul up and I’m able to provide and give something to the world.”

He added that he likes to spend his nights singing to the infant.

“Singing ‘Cliché’ over and over,” he said of what he does at home, “That was the first song I played to Megan’s belly. And she started kicking.”

Fox and Kelly met on the set of Midnight in the Switchgrass in 2020 and got engaged in 2022, before separating in November 2024 while Fox was pregnant.

Kelly appears to reference the relationship in the song “Cliché.”

“Tell me, would you stay with me?” he sings in the song’s chorus. “Baby, we could make this home.” He later also sings, “You should run away with me / Even if you’re better off alone.”
